Subiecte populare
#
Bonk Eco continues to show strength amid $USELESS rally
#
Pump.fun to raise $1B token sale, traders speculating on airdrop
#
Boop.Fun leading the way with a new launchpad on Solana.
Care este mai exact propunerea recentă a Ethereum de leanVM? Să aruncăm mai întâi o privire asupra fundalului și motivelor. Pentru a înțelege LeanVM, trebuie mai întâi să înțelegeți cadrul leanEthereum. Cadrul leanEthereum este o foaie de parcurs pe 10 ani propusă de cercetătorul Ethereum Justin Drake (lansată pe 31 iulie 2025), cu scopul realității: TPS la nivel de milioane (L1 10k/L2 1M), verificare zkVM în timp real și securitate rezistentă la cuantică. Această foaie de parcurs include zkVM-uri, iar LeanVM își propune să obțină zkVM-uri (mașini virtuale zero-knowledge) minimizate pentru verificarea securității, agregarea semnăturilor și dovezi recursive în era post-cuantică. Cadrul leanEthereum constă din trei părți: Lean consensus (consens simplificat, folosind dovezi zk pentru a verifica rădăcinile statului pentru a susține dispozitivele obișnuite de uz casnic), lean execution (simplificarea execuției, implementarea SNARKed L1 EVM sau introducerea RISC-V) și Lean data (simplificarea datelor, o nouă generație de scheme de disponibilitate a datelor).
Cu alte cuvinte, LeanVM face parte din viziunea LeanEthereum de a îmbunătăți performanța, securitatea și descentralizarea Ethereum într-un mod minimalist. zkVM acceptă verificarea calculelor și a stării fără a dezvălui conținut de date specific, ceea ce îl face potrivit pentru verificarea stării în timp real, protecția confidențialității și aplicațiile cross-chain.
leanVM în sine se concentrează pe rezolvarea blocajelor de calcul Ethereum, încercând să rezolve problema calculului on-chain de încredere, dar scump, și al ieftinului, dar lipsei de încredere în calculul off-chain. Încearcă în principal să obțină dovezi eficiente prin paradigme multiliniare și câmpuri mici (cum ar fi Koala Bear, câmp prim pe 31 de biți), înlocuind PCS univariate tradiționale (scheme de angajament) pentru a reduce cheltuielile generale de probă.
Conform documentației sale, arhitectura LeanVM folosește în principal tabele AIR (Arithmetic Intermediate Representation) ca trimiteri polinomiale multiliniare; Validitatea constrângerilor este dovedită prin protocolul sum-check, iar evaluarea este simplificată la o singură declarație polinomială; Setul de instrucțiuni de bază include adunarea, înmulțirea, referința (acces la memorie) și saltul condiționat. Eliminați registrul indicatorului de alocare (AP), utilizați memoria doar în citire (secțiuni publice și de angajament) și bazați-vă pe sugestiile (sugestii) testatorului pentru a aloca cadre; În ceea ce privește optimizarea, steaua de conectare este utilizată pentru a reduce costurile de angajament și doar 5 elemente de câmp (PC, FP și trei indici de memorie) sunt angajate pe ciclu, ceea ce este redus la mai puțin de 18 în comparație cu alte zkVM-uri (cum ar fi KO), dar gradul de constrângere este crescut la 5. Suportă demonstrație recursivă: performanța actuală neoptimizată este de 2,7 secunde/parte recursivă, iar accelerația țintă este de peste 10 ori. Componenta de criptografie include integrarea Poseidon 2 (funcție hash prietenoasă cu ZK), care acceptă precompilarea elementelor de 16 și 24 de câmpuri; Pentru agregarea și recursivitatea XMSS (Optimized Hashbase Post-Quantum Signature Scheme), cheia comună este de aproximativ 50 de octeți, semnătura este de 3 KB, iar < de verificare este de 1 ms; Câmpuri și PCS: câmpuri Koala Bear, PCS multiliniare, produs intern și evaluare multiliniară în câmpuri extinse.
În ceea ce privește implementarea, validatorul Proof of Concept (POC) este implementat în < 500 de linii de Python, subliniind simplitatea maximă. Compilatorul acceptă desfășurarea în linie și în buclă, dar nu este încă matur; În ceea ce privește testarea, testele unitare, testele de integritate dus-întors și testele de răspuns cunoscute folosesc cadrul Pytest.
Scenariile de aplicare ale LeanVM includ: agregarea semnăturilor (comprimarea a mii de semnături în dovezi mici, potrivite pentru semnături multiple); gaura de vierme a confidențialității, jocuri cu lanț complet, piețe de predicție, verificare AI; reutilizare cross-chain (se poate aplica BTC etc.); Integrare cu leanMultisig (leanMultisig este un cadru multi-semnătură bazat pe hash care utilizează semnarea și agregarea frunzelor XMSS, bazându-se pe dovezile zk ale leanVM pentru a asigura securitatea post-cuantică).
Starea de implementare a LeanVM, conform celor mai recente informații publice, leanVM este încă în faza incipientă de cercetare și dezvoltare a prototipului. Foaia de parcurs Lean Ethereum a fost lansată pe 31 iulie 2025 și se estimează că Lean Ethereum va finaliza sarcinile prioritare în 2026, va sprijini implementarea rețelei de testare în 2027-28 și va finaliza testarea în 2029. În general, Lean Ethereum va fi implementat timp de cel puțin 3-5 ani. Cu toate acestea, privind foaia de parcurs generală, foaia de parcurs a Ethereum pentru viitor dezvăluie un viitor de înaltă performanță, descentralizare, securitate și confidențialitate. Odată ce atinge un nivel TPS de un milion, nu este departe să devină stratul de colonizare al lumii.
Limită superioară
Clasament
Favorite